About Falk Pönisch

Falk Pönisch is a scholar working on Radiation, Pulmonary and Respiratory Medicine, Radiology, Nuclear Medicine and Imaging, Electrical and Electronic Engineering and Biomedical Engineering, having authored 22 papers that have together received 1.8k indexed citations. Recurring topics across this work include Advanced Radiotherapy Techniques (18 papers), Radiation Therapy and Dosimetry (17 papers), Radiation Detection and Scintillator Technologies (11 papers), Radiation Dose and Imaging (7 papers), Medical Imaging Techniques and Applications (6 papers), Radiation Effects in Electronics (2 papers), Radiomics and Machine Learning in Medical Imaging (1 paper) and Nuclear Physics and Applications (1 paper). The work is most often cited by research in Radiation (1.7k citations), Pulmonary and Respiratory Medicine (1.5k citations), Radiology, Nuclear Medicine and Imaging (945 citations), Biomedical Engineering (186 citations) and Nuclear and High Energy Physics (52 citations). Falk Pönisch has collaborated with scholars based in United States, Germany and Canada. Frequent co-authors include W. Enghardt, Oleg N. Vassiliev, U Titt, Katia Parodi, Radhe Mohan, Stephen F. Kry, Jörg Pawelke, Paulo Crespo, F. Fiedler and Michael T. Gillin. Their work appears in journals such as Medical Physics, Physics in Medicine and Biology, International Journal of Radiation Oncology*Biology*Physics, Radiotherapy and Oncology and Nuclear Physics A.
